The Tempestor Prime is the strike commander — the officer who drops with the gang rather than directing it from the rear. Voice of Command lets this fighter issue two Orders each round, and the Prime leans them into the precise, armour-cracking kill: 'Take Aim!', 'Bring It Down!', and the Regiment's own 'Mark Target!'. A master-crafted command-las and a power weapon arm the officer; carapace under a Schola refractor field keep it standing; a grav-chute carries it down with the insertion and a Master Vox relays its Orders across a scattered drop. With BS 2+ and two Attacks the Prime is dangerous in its own right, but its worth is the two Orders that aim the whole strike. It is elite, never a super-body — the Prime falls to the same wounds as any Scion, and the gang is built around keeping it alive to give the order that ends the fight.

The Tempestor is the junior officer of the strike — a line commander who grav-chutes in with the squad and carries the Voice of Command for one Order a round. Where the Prime aims the whole insertion, the Tempestor aims a wing of it, leaning the same precise Orders into the hot-shot kill. It carries a command-las and a power weapon, wears carapace beneath a Schola refractor field, and drops on a grav-chute with the fighters it leads. BS 2+ and two Attacks make it a capable killer, but its value is the Order it spends turning a handful of elite guns onto the one target that matters. A second officer lets a Tempestus gang run two axes of the strike at once — the Prime marks the warlord, the Tempestor breaks the flank.

The Commissar is the Schola's iron made flesh — the discipline officer who drops with the strike and holds it steady on the ground. Its Aura of Discipline lets nearby Scions re-roll a failed Nerve test and lends them a further Attack in the press, the cold certainty of the Progenium radiating out to six inches. A bolt pistol and a power sword arm it for the close work; carapace under a refractor field keep it alive; a grav-chute puts it in the insertion with the fighters it steadies. Its cap and writ are the Aura of Discipline itself — where the Commissar stands, the strike does not break. The Tempestus need morale least of any Guard, and use the Commissar instead as a force-multiplier on an already-disciplined line.

The Tempestus Medic and Master Vox-Scion are the strike's twin specialists — the body that keeps a Scion alive and the body that keeps the Orders flowing. The Medic's narthecium grants a Feel No Pain 6+ aura on the field and better recovery afterward; the Master Vox relays one Order beyond the officer's line of sight, so a scattered drop still fights as one. Armed only with a hot-shot laspistol and a blade, wearing carapace and a grav-chute, this fighter is fragile and vital in equal measure — a single Attack, a specialist's nerve, no pretension to the front line. In a gang that fields fewer bodies than any sibling and cannot spare a single one, the specialist who keeps the finest whole earns its place many times over.

The Tempestus Scion is the signature body of the strike — the carapace-armoured storm-trooper with an armour-stripping hot-shot lasgun and a grav-chute, worth far more than the Guardsman it leaves behind on the muster rolls. A Scion drops from reserve onto the target, fires an AP-2 volley that cracks armour the common lasgun cannot touch, and carries a target-designator to paint the marked kill for the squad. A reliable BS, carapace, and the drop are the whole of its trade: quality and placement in exchange for numbers. This is the leaned elite bulk of a Tempestus gang — not the cheapest ganger any Regiment fields, but the best, and the body every other role in the strike is built to support. Few Regiments field a line body this good; none field as few of them.

The Scion Special-Weapons carries the surgical guns — a plasma gun by default, or a meltagun or hot-shot volley gun drawn from the strike's armoury for the job at hand. This is the fighter a Tempestus gang drops onto the target it cannot answer with hot-shot lasguns alone: a Brute, a vehicle, a fighter in the heaviest armour. A hot-shot laspistol and a blade round out the kit; carapace and a grav-chute carry it in with the rest. A steady BS and a cold nerve make the single, decisive shot the reason the body exists — it drops into range of one hard target and breaks it before it can answer.

The Scion Gunner is the strike's fire support — the body that drops with a hot-shot volley gun and turns it on anything armoured enough to survive the line's rifles. That gun's Rapid Fire (3) throws a storm of armour-piercing las downrange; its Unwieldy bulk is the trade for carrying that much firepower on one fighter. Carapace and a grav-chute put the Gunner in the insertion with the rest, and a steady BS makes every one of those shots count. Where the Special-Weapons Scion answers a single hard target, the Gunner answers a crowd of them — the surgical firebase that opens the drop and covers the extraction, melting elites and light vehicles with volume the Tempestus rarely brings anywhere else.

The Scion Aspirant is the Schola cadet — the youngest of the storm-troopers, and still an elite by any other measure. It carries a hot-shot lasgun and laspistol, wears the same carapace as its seniors, and drops on the same grav-chute; only its greener statline and single Wound mark it as unproven. This is the cheap end of a Tempestus roster, but there is no chaff here — the Progenium musters no levies and no Conscripts, so even the cadet fights in armour with an armour-stripping gun. The Aspirant is where a gang grows its next Scion: blooded in the drop, promoted with experience, it is the line's future learning the strike one insertion at a time.
